GM’s Cruise has recognized the importance of real-world driving scenarios in the development of autonomous driving technology. While simulations and controlled environments provide valuable insights, they cannot fully replicate the complexity and unpredictability of everyday driving situations. By reintroducing human drivers in Phoenix, GM’s Cruise is taking a pragmatic approach to gather data that will help them refine their autonomous driving systems.

Phoenix’s driving conditions present a unique set of challenges that will test the capabilities of GM’s Cruise vehicles. The city’s hot climate, congested highways, and diverse road infrastructure offer a diverse range of scenarios that autonomous vehicles must be able to navigate safely and efficiently. By incorporating human drivers, GM’s Cruise can gather data on how their vehicles interact with other drivers, pedestrians, and the overall traffic ecosystem.

Furthermore, the regulatory environment in Phoenix is favorable for testing autonomous vehicles. The state of Arizona has been proactive in welcoming self-driving technology, allowing companies like GM’s Cruise to operate and gather data on public roads. This regulatory support enables GM’s Cruise to push the boundaries of their technology while adhering to safety guidelines and regulations.

By gathering data from human-driven vehicles, GM’s Cruise can analyze how their autonomous driving systems perform in comparison. This comparative analysis will provide valuable insights into the strengths and weaknesses of their technology, allowing them to make informed decisions on areas that require improvement. It also enables GM’s Cruise to identify specific scenarios or road conditions where human intervention may still be necessary, helping them refine their autonomous driving systems accordingly.

In addition to its favorable regulatory environment and diverse road infrastructure, Phoenix’s population also contributes to its appeal as a testing ground for autonomous vehicles. As the fifth most populous city in the United States, Phoenix offers a bustling urban environment with a mix of residential areas, commercial districts, and recreational spaces. This diversity of spaces allows GM’s Cruise to test their vehicles in real-world scenarios, navigating through busy intersections, crowded streets, and pedestrian-heavy areas.

Moreover, Phoenix’s population is known for its openness to technological advancements. The city has a tech-savvy population that embraces innovation and is eager to be at the forefront of new technologies. This enthusiasm creates a supportive environment for GM’s Cruise and other autonomous vehicle companies, as they can rely on the local community for feedback and engagement. Phoenix residents are often willing to participate in pilot programs and provide valuable insights that help shape the development of autonomous driving technology.
